Sneaky Bastard


8 variations / medium-difficult

This is a great trick, but it's a bit difficult to position your tank correctly at first. I usually use it with just the two squares closest to the target pill. If you use all three block squares, you can use a fourth building to position your tank as shown inverted in the second picture. I never saw anyone else use this setup (not even sluggo!) before the first publication of this guide. It is very sneaky because it doesn't resemble a traditional setup, so you can build it without arousing the enemy's suspicions too much. Also, if you build a pillbox in the middle block square, almost no player will be able to get at the correct angle to take your pill from you using the pill you've targeted.

Thanks to Grinch for pointing out that third block square (closest to the tank) to me, I missed it the first time around. It is he you should worship, not me!

The most simple and most used version of this trick is one pill in the block square closest to the target pill. You will use this trick a lot, so I recommend practicing it so that you can pull it off at a moment's notice:

basic setup

Builder Kill

Apocalypse tipped me off to one crafty use of this setup which makes it easy to kill enemy builders. It requires the use of two pillboxes:

One in the square diagonal to the target pill, one in the block square farthest away. Using this setup, the target pill will shoot through the first pill and most of the second, but you will be untouched. Because your second pill is too far away (hopefully) for the enemy to see, she will think that you are only using one and send her builder out, assuming that you have moved away to dodge the stray shots. In the meantime, you've sent your builder to repair the first pill. Enemy builder dies, you get pill. You can also use this method successfully with The Bent Dipper and The 'Mute.
